Selecting Quality Produce

Choosing the right fruits is key to achieving a delightful salad. When selecting peaches, look for those that are slightly soft to the touch but not overly mushy. A ripe peach should have a fragrant aroma and a vibrant color. If you find firm peaches, you can leave them at room temperature for a few days to ripen. For strawberries, choose bright red berries with fresh green tops, avoiding any that are dull or have mold. Blueberries should be plump and firm, while cantaloupe should feel heavy for its size and have a sweet, musky aroma.

Fresh herbs like basil play a vital role in elevating the flavors of your salad. Choose basil leaves that are bright green and free from any discoloration. The fragrance of fresh basil is a clear indicator of its quality. Sea Salt

While it may seem counterintuitive to add salt to a fruit salad, a pinch of sea salt can enhance the natural flavors of the fruits. Salt helps to bring out the sweetness and balance the acidity of the lime, creating a more complex flavor profile. Just a small amount can elevate your salad, making each bite even more enjoyable.

Step-by-Step Instructions for Preparing Honey Lime Basil Peach Fruit Salad

Preparing the Fruit

The first step in preparing the Honey Lime Basil Peach Fruit Salad is to wash all your fruits thoroughly. This is essential to remove any dirt or pesticides. Start by rinsing the peaches under cool, running water. Gently rub the surface to ensure they are clean. After washing, p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el.

Next, it’s time to cut the fruits. Begin with the peaches. To slice them, cut around the pit with a sharp knife, making sure to create two halves. Twist the halves to separate them and remove the pit. Cut the flesh into wedges or cubes, depending on your preference. Aim for uniformity in size to ensure a consistent presentation and eating experience.

After the peaches, move on to the strawberries. Remove the green tops and slice them into halves or quarters, depending on their size. For the blueberries, simply rinse them and leave them whole. Lastly, cut the cantaloupe in half, scoop out the seeds, and slice it into bite-sized cubes.

Making the Honey Lime Dressing

Once your fruits are prepared, the next step is to make the honey lime dressing. In a small bowl, combine the honey, freshly squeezed lime juice, and a pinch of sea salt. Whisk the mixture until the honey is fully dissolved into the lime juice. The key to a successful dressing is balancing the sweetness of the honey with the acidity of the lime. Taste and adjust as necessary, adding more honey or lime juice to achieve your desired flavor.

With the dressing ready, it’s time to combine your fruits. In a large mixing bowl, gently toss together the prepared peaches, strawberries, blueberries, and cantaloupe. Drizzle the honey lime dressing over the fruits, and toss carefully to coat them evenly. Be mindful not to crush the fruits while mixing; a gentle touch will ensure a beautiful salad that is as appealing to the eyes as it is to the palate.

Ingredients
  

4 ripe peaches, diced into bite-sized pieces

1 cup strawberries, hulled and sliced

1 cup blueberries, rinsed

1 cup cantaloupe, peeled and cubed

1 tablespoon fresh basil, finely chopped

2 tablespoons honey, preferably raw for extra flavor

Juice of 1 lime (about 2 tablespoons)

Zest of 1 lime, finely grated

A pinch of sea salt

Optional: 1/4 cup crumbled feta cheese for a savory garnish

Instructions
 

Prepare the Fruit: Begin by thoroughly washing all fruits under running water. Dice the peaches into bite-sized cubes. Hull the strawberries and slice them. Cut the cantaloupe in half, remove the seeds, and scoop out the flesh into cubes. Combine all these prepared fruits in a large mixing bowl, ensuring they are evenly distributed.

    Make the Dressing: In a small mixing bowl, add the honey, freshly squeezed lime juice, and lime zest. Season with a pinch of sea salt. Whisk these ingredients together until the honey is fully dissolved, creating a sweet and tangy dressing that will enhance the fruit's natural flavors.

      Combine: Drizzle the honey-lime dressing over the mixed fruit in the large bowl. Use a spatula or wooden spoon to gently toss the fruit, ensuring that each piece is thoroughly coated with the dressing for maximum flavor.

        Add Basil: Sprinkle the finely chopped fresh basil over the dressed fruit salad. Give it another gentle toss to distribute the basil evenly throughout the salad, adding an aromatic and fresh touch.

          Chill: Cover the fruit salad with plastic wrap or transfer it to an airtight container. Refrigerate for a minimum of 30 minutes prior to serving. This chilling time allows the flavors to meld beautifully and enhances the overall taste of the dish.

            Serve: When ready to serve, if desired, sprinkle crumbled feta cheese over the top for a delightful savory contrast to the sweetness of the fruit. Present the salad in decorative bowls or on a large serving platter for an aesthetically pleasing display.

              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 15 minutes | 45 minutes (includes chilling) | Serves 4-6
